Unit Description

JAMAICA PLAIN MONUMENT AREA! VIDEO: https://youtu.be/f5JdFHJMLAI Completely renovated 3 bedroom unit with 2 full baths and central AC plus in-unit washer & dryer. Light and bright rooms with gleaming wood floors, spacious layouts, and high ceilings throughout. Fantastic eat-in kitchen with granite counters and stainless appliances including gas stove, microwave, dishwasher, disposal, and trash compactor. Insulated windows paired with a newer gas hot air furnace for maximum utility efficiency. Fenced-in shared patio space with garden boxes available for flowers or vegetables. Basement storage area included. Ideally situated equidistant between Jackson Square and Forest Hills T stations on the Orange Line, with easy access to the Monument Square area and everything JP Centre has to offer. Walk to Jamaica Pond in minutes, one of the crown jewels of Boston's Emerald Necklace park system and perfect for jogging, kayaking, and sunset strolls along the water. The Arnold Arboretum is also just a short walk away, offering acres of Harvard-managed grounds, walking trails, and seasonal blooms. Centre Street's shops and restaurants are all within easy walking distance, including JP Licks for homemade ice cream, City Feed and Supply for local groceries and coffee, Ula Cafe for sandwiches and espresso, Blue Frog Bakery for fresh pastries, and Centre Street Cafe for weekend brunch. Ten Tables and Roundhead Brewing Co. round out the neighborhood's dining and craft beer scene, while the Loring Greenough House hosts community events and a summer beer garden right on Centre Street. Papercuts J.P. and Boing! Toy Shop round out a great lineup of independent shops for weekend browsing. Commuters will appreciate quick access to the Arborway and Jamaicaway for a straight shot into downtown Boston. Peters Hill inside the Arboretum offers one of the best skyline views in the city, and Whole Foods and Stop & Shop are both a short drive away for grocery runs. The Southwest Corridor Park bike path also connects the area toward the Back Bay for an easy car-free commute.
